Idols by Manfred Klein of Goetzen is a free pictorial dingbat font built from stylized masks, human figures, and animals. The drawings use rough black shapes, scratchy linear details, and deliberately uneven contours, with a hand-cut quality that recalls folk prints and carved symbols.

Its folk-art character is especially suited to museum programs and cultural event posters, where a single symbol can establish an immediate theme. The masks and animated figures can also become emblems for craft packaging or theatrical merchandise rather than serving as ordinary text. In editorial design, the collection offers distinctive spot illustrations for articles about mythology, ritual objects, traditional crafts, or outsider art.
